ICC Cricket World Cup Final 2019 – England V New Zealand

Super Over

What drama at Lord’s as the 2019 World Cup final went to the Super Over. England came to bat with their two trump cards Stokes and Butler. Kane used his, Boult with the ball.

Stokes continued from his innings and started off with a 3, he then hit Boult for 4 through midwicket. Butler joined in scoring a couple of singles and finishing with a boundary of his own. England made 15 in the Super Over.

Morgan handed the ball to new kid Archer, playing only his 14th international ODI, but perhaps the most important game of his young career.

For New Zealand it was Jimmy Neesham and Martin Guptil. Kane Williamson took a punt on the youngster. Archer’s first ball was a centimeter off the off side tram line and was called wide. Neesham got 2 the next ball and a massive 6 the next one. The gamble had paid off. Kiwi’s needed 7 from 4.

Archer held his nerve, the fielder didn’t. Two minor errors gave them two 2s. Then the perfect short ball, 1 run taken. New Zealand needed 2 of 1 to win the Cup, England a wicket, a dot or a 1.
It came down to Martin Guptil, the hard hitting kiwi openers may have had a quiet world cup but now he got 1 chance 1 ball to win the World Cup.

Archer bowled the perfect full delivery, Guptil squeezed it to square leg, went for the second but the throw was too good and he was short by a meter. Super over tied, England win the World Cup.
